软件工程
文章平均质量分 50
拔牙的萌萌鼠
这个作者很懒,什么都没留下…
展开
-
【Java】socket编程实现简单的C/S结构
程序需求客户端程序编写包括两部分,客户端界面和客户端通信线程。由于要使用图像化界面,所以网络通信的功能往往都是需要开新的线程来实现需求。客户端需要实现往服务端发送消息的功能,并且可以记录服务端的反馈信息。服务端程序需要实现一个持续提供服务的进程。接受客户端发送的信息,并反馈信息回客户端程序。客户端界面详细注释已经添加,注意查看注释标记的信息import javax.swing.*;import java.awt.*;import java.awt.event.ActionEvent;i.原创 2021-05-25 16:41:31 · 2199 阅读 · 2 评论 -
【Java】为JTextArea添加垂直滚动条
先创建JTextArea由于需要添加JScrollPane,所以JTextArea这里不要添加尺寸大小。JTextArea jTextArea=new JTextArea(); //jTextArea.setPreferredSize(new Dimension(460,150)); jTextArea.setEditable(false);//设置为不可编辑 jTextArea.setLineWrap(true);//文字比控件的宽度还长时会自动换行.原创 2021-05-25 16:03:16 · 1384 阅读 · 1 评论 -
形式化说明技术有穷状态机
形式化说明技术有穷状态机一、概述1.1 软件工程方法分类按照形式化的程度进行划分。1.2 非形式化方法的缺点1.3 形式化方法的优点1.4 应用形式化方法的准则二、有穷状态机2.1 保险箱状态转换图#mermaid-svg-KtqFYstAZdqlPlPV .label{font-family:'trebuchet ms', verdana, arial;font-family:var(--mermaid-font-family);fill:#333;color:#333}#mer原创 2021-11-11 11:17:37 · 1241 阅读 · 0 评论